Unable to diff or pull against linked project. #4540

I'm setting up a new local development environment for a currently hosted database.
I created the local environment, linked to the hosted environment, ran a dump, configured the dump file as the migration file and started the local env. That has all worked well.
If I unlink then I can run a local db diff.. However if I link I can't run any diff or pull.. I can still run a dump.
I see it spin up a container for a very short time.. Then I get the following error:

supabase db diff -f test
Creating shadow database...
8c585b12130d61a3d25c0a578cfff0769986445fffecefe7c4874b070d572301 container logs:
failed to read docker logs: Error response from daemon: No such container: 8c585b12130d61a3d25c0a578cfff0769986445fffecefe7c4874b070d572301
Failed to remove container: 8c585b12130d61a3d25c0a578cfff0769986445fffecefe7c4874b070d572301 Error response from daemon: No such container: 8c585b12130d61a3d25c0a578cfff0769986445fffecefe7c4874b070d572301
failed to inspect container health: Error response from daemon: No such container: 8c585b12130d61a3d25c0a578cfff0769986445fffecefe7c4874b070d572301
Try rerunning the command with --debug to troubleshoot the error.

I can find the container id in the logs, but I haven't found any info on why it shuts down so quickly..
I get the exact same error when running

supabase db diff -f remote --linked
supabse db pull

If I unlink and run the same command I get the following:

supabase db diff -f test
Creating shadow database...
Initialising schema...
Seeding globals from roles.sql...
Applying migration 20251123174934_initial.sql...
Diffing schemas...
Finished supabase db diff on branch main.

No schema changes found
